More than 250 neighbors on this mountain.
Mt. Hood Ski Patrol is a member-driven volunteer organization dedicated to rescue, emergency care, and public safety across the mountain. Our patrollers give their time so that alpine and Nordic skiers, snowboarders, and summer mountain bikers can ride with confidence.
We also boast nearly 80 Mountain Host volunteers who are the courtesy patrol, providing guest services and emergency response support at Timberline and Timberline at Summit Pass.
Five mountains, one patrol.
Mt Hood Ski Patrol volunteers at Timberline Lodge, Timberline at Summit Pass, Mt Hood Meadows, Mt Hood Skibowl and Teacup Nordic. At Timberline Lodge and Mt Hood Skibowl, we provide year round support to summer skiers/boarders, mountain bikers and Adventure Park guests!
